everytime I remember that lesbian couple that have a marble statue of the two of them embracing and sleeping on a bed together over where their graves will be because the artists didnât believe they would be able to be married before they died, so what they couldnât have in life they could have in death, I fucking breakdown
memorial to a marriage; patricia cronin
âon july 24th, 2011- the first day that same sex marriage was legal in new york state, particia cronin and deborah kass got married. that same year the marble âmemorial to a marriageâ was replaced with a bronze version. rainwater pools in the space between their two sculpted bodies, and falling leaves catch on the metal in the autumn. the two women sleep peacefully through snow and ice, and the scorching days of summer. over time the hands of cemetery visitors will wear down the bronze, burnishing it into a smooth shine. one day this will mark the final resting place of the two women. and someday people will have to remember that there was a time, long ago, when this was a memorial to a marriage that two women never thought theyâd have.âÂ
-Â Caitlin Doughty, on the Death in the Afternoon podcast

Iâve been contemplating lead characters and what makes someone a character instead of an archetype. My wife and I watched this great movie (as far as independently-made lesbian movies free on amazon prime go), and as much as I enjoyed it for so many reasons, I found myself thinking about the two main characters in the story. One was a fully rounded character with a backstory, an internal psychological/emotional life that we understood and could see her grappling with, and clear motivations behind her actions as a result of that internal life.Â
The love interest, I realized, was not a character at all--she was just an archetype. We knew a little of her backstory, a very little, but we didnât know what her internal psychological/emotional world was like or why she made the decisions that she did. She says that she loves the first girl and we see her pursue her relentlessly, but never once are we given a hint of why or whatâs going on inside of her. Sheâs not actually a character--sheâs just an idea.Â
This got me thinking about some of my favorite fics, like this one. How these stories told in fanfiction are often stronger in character development and plot than many of the professionally made movies. Partially thatâs the medium, for sure, but itâs also that writers of a good fan fiction take the time to explore the internal world of both of their characters. Both of them have their particular motivations and psychology explored, and the reader is allowed to see and understand them. Not that there is never a good fic that leans more toward writing archetypal characters rather than realistic ones, but my favorite fics do.Â
